Job Summary: CT Mechanical is seeking a skilled Stainless Steel & AC Duct Welder for field-based work on active job sites (this is not a fabrication shop role). You will weld, fit, and install stainless steel and sheet metal duct assemblies, transitions, plenums, and related HVAC components in the field. The ideal candidate brings strong TIG (GTAW) experience on thin-gauge stainless, can control heat and distortion, and understands airtight, code-compliant duct systems. Experience collaborating with HVAC installers and sheet metal mechanics is highly valued. Responsibilities: • Perform field welding using TIG (GTAW) as the primary process on stainless steel duct and fittings; use MIG (GMAW) or spot welding where appropriate per spec. • Prepare joints and fit-ups (cleaning, beveling where needed, precise tacking) to ensure proper penetration and appearance on thin-gauge material. • Use argon back-purging on stainless welds when required to prevent oxidation/sugaring on the root side. • Weld common duct joints (butt, lap, fillet) and continuous seams to achieve airtight, liquid-tight welds where specified. • Read and interpret blueprints, isometrics, duct layouts, and welding symbols; verify dimensions and elevations in the field. • Fabricate and install field-made transitions, takeoffs, angle rings/flanges, and equipment connections as needed on site. • Control heat input and distortion on thin gauge (approx. 16–22 ga) materials; grind, brush, and finish welds to spec; perform passivation when required. • Ensure welds comply with project specs, SMACNA standards, and applicable codes; follow NFPA 96 requirements on grease duct where applicable. • Perform quality checks, including visual inspection and leak/pressure testing of welded duct sections when required. • Coordinate daily with HVAC installers, sheet metal mechanics, foremen, and project managers to sequence work and avoid trade conflicts. • Operate portable welding rigs, grinders, shears, notchers, nibblers, plasma cutters, and hand tools safely; maintain equipment and consumables. • Follow all OSHA and company safety procedures, including lockout/tagout, hot work permitting, fire watch, fall protection, and confined space protocols. • Maintain a clean, organized, and safe work area on active job sites; perform other duties as assigned. Role Requirements: • High school diploma or GED. • 4 or more years of welding experience with stainless steel in HVAC/sheet metal or closely related field; strong TIG (GTAW) on thin gauge required. • Demonstrated proficiency controlling heat/distortion on thin-gauge stainless; clean, uniform, code-compliant welds. • Ability to read blueprints, duct drawings, and welding symbols; solid layout and measurement skills. • Familiarity with SMACNA standards; understanding of NFPA 96 for grease duct where applicable. • Experience with back-purging techniques and proper stainless preparation/finishing; basic knowledge of passivation. • OSHA 10 preferred; ability to gain access to state and federal institutions. • Must pass drug test and background check; valid driver’s license and reliable transportation. • Comfortable working at heights, on lifts, ladders, and in varying weather conditions; able to lift up to 75 lbs and perform physically demanding tasks. • Strong problem-solving skills, attention to detail, and a commitment to safety and quality. • Team-oriented, with the ability to work independently on remote/field assignments. See More Details >>Becoming a welder in Gainesville, FL, often begins with technical training, which can range from 6 months to 2 years, offering a blend of theoretical and practical skills. According to the American Welding Society, there are approximately 771,000 welding professionals in the U.S. as of 2025, with a median annual salary of $45,190. In Gainesville, FL, welders can earn an average of $126.33 per week, with experienced professionals potentially surpassing $1075 per week. Training programs through technical schools and community colleges, along with support from organizations like the AWS Foundation, provide pathways to this lucrative and in-demand trade.
